Heads up: if the Lintrock baseline file in the Quarrow repo drifts from main, CI fails with a "stale baseline" error even when the code is fine. Quick fix is to regenerate the baseline on a clean checkout and re-push. If a customer build is blocked, confirm the failing run matches the token below before escalating.

build token for yadug-yagag: htk21_c863c33eb8b82c0c9c152

Hi team,

Before I hand off the 3.2 release, please note the humidity sensor drift reported on Verdana controllers in the Elmbrook trial site. Drift exceeds 4% after roughly ten days of continuous operation; firmware 3.2.1 adds an automatic recalibration cycle every 72 hours. Support should advise growers to install 3.2.1 and trigger a manual recalibration once. The hotfix bundle must be verified before distribution, so I'm including the signing key used for the 3.2.1 packages below.

release key, fahof-yagap: bky3_m5d

LEADERSHIP REVIEW BRIEFING — Castellane Reseller Programme

For sales leads. The Castellane reseller programme now covers twelve active partners. Deal registration volume rose 18% quarter over quarter; average deal size is flat. Two underperforming partners will be moved to probationary status. Updated margin cards go out next week. How the programme fits the broader plan is covered in the confidential note below.

board note of kawif-kajop: Ralaelax Foods is in early talks to buy Novaelox Works for about $55.7 million. The Wenael launch date is May 9, and nothing goes to the press before then.

# FixtureForge: Session Handling

FixtureForge seeds test data against the Norvane staging cluster. Sessions expire after 30 minutes idle; the factory auto-renews only if the keepalive flag is set. Support should never reuse a session across tenants — seed runs will collide. If a customer reports stale fixtures, kill the session via the admin panel and restart the seeder. For manual verification calls against the seeding API, authenticate with the token below.

login token, tagef-tagep: eyJhbGciOiJIUzI1NiIsInR5cCI6IkpXVCJ9.eyJzdWIiOiIBXyeYEoalzIn0.6TI7VhOJMHm9